Energy Efficiency

Energy Efficiency

Whether it is full home insulations, retro-fitting an existing attic, or spraying foam in a basement, all solutions have a dramatic effect on your monthly energy consumption. Typical applications will see a result of 50% reduction in heating and cooling costs. Important to note is not only will a great reduction in energy consumption be produced, a vast reduction in your carbon emissions will also be seen in correspondence with the reduction of energy usage.

Sound control

Sound Control

Sound waves are transmitted by a variety of media, including air. The most drastic noise dampening occurs when the home or building is completely airtight. The super soft E:500 insulation foam made by E:zero not only provides an extraordinary air seal, but absorbs secondary reverberations for excellent sound properties as well.
